What is Lenalidomide?
Lenalidomide, the active ingredient in Lenalidomide Rafarm, is an immunomodulatory drug presented as an oral tablet for oral use. It is used to treat certain blood cancers such as multiple myeloma, myelodysplastic syndromes, and mantle cell lymphoma in adult patients.

What is Lenalidomide used for?
Lenalidomide is indicated for hematologic malignancies and related disorders.
- Multiple Myeloma: improves progression‑free survival and overall response in patients with relapsed or refractory disease. - Myelodysplastic Syndromes: reduces transfusion dependence and delays transformation to acute leukemia in patients with del(5q) cytogenetic abnormality. - Mantle Cell Lymphoma: contributes to disease control in patients who have received prior therapies.
What are the side effects of Lenalidomide?
Lenalidomide may cause a range of adverse reactions, varying from mild to severe.
Common Side Effects: - Fatigue: persistent tiredness affecting daily activities. - Diarrhea: loose stools that may require fluid replacement. - Nausea: feeling of sickness often accompanied by vomiting. - Rash: mild skin eruptions or itching. - Neutropenia: reduced neutrophil count increasing infection risk.
Serious or Rare Side Effects: - Thromboembolism: blood clots in veins or arteries that can be life‑threatening. - Severe neutropenia or leukopenia: markedly low white blood cell counts. - Hepatotoxicity: elevated liver enzymes indicating liver injury. - Secondary primary malignancies: emergence of new cancers unrelated to the original disease.
What precautions apply to Lenalidomide?
Before initiating Lenalidomide therapy, several precautions should be considered. - Pregnancy risk: contraindicated in pregnancy (Category X); effective contraception required. - Thrombotic risk: assess patient history and consider prophylactic anticoagulation. - Renal function: dose may need adjustment in patients with impaired kidney function. - Hepatic function: monitor liver enzymes in patients with liver disease. - Infection monitoring: watch for signs of infection due to neutropenia. - Store at ambient temperature: keep below 25 °C, retain in original packaging, protect from moisture and light.
